LightMix allows you to adjust the intensity and color of individual light sources during or after the rendering process without restarting the render. : This revolutionary tool allows you to change the color and intensity of your lights during or after the rendering process. You can turn a daytime shot into a night scene with a few clicks without re-rendering.

(Nov 2024) added the crucial Live Link to Vantage , along with Auto Exposure and Auto White Balance for adaptive lighting adjustments. The update also introduced an AI image upscaling system and improved caustics through volumes .
